Subject: Memtrace cut-over complete

Team,

Cut-over to Memtrace v2 for GPU memory profiling finished last night. Old v1 agents are disabled; any tickets referencing v1 dashboards should be closed as resolved-by-migration. Sampling overhead is now under 2% and allocation traces include kernel names. Known gap: profiles older than 30 days were not migrated. Point customers at the v2 docs for setup questions. For reference when troubleshooting, the agent now runs with the following configuration.

settings of bagaf-bawip:
[aldax]
port = 5000
region = south-4
host = aldax.brasklabs.corp
team = brivan
timeout_ms = 2000
retries = 2

Capacity note: blue-green deploys for the billing worker

The Ledgerpine billing worker runs blue-green: both colors drain their claim queues fully before traffic flips, and the idle color retains warm capacity for exactly one settlement cycle in case of rollback. Maintainers adjusting cutover timing should review drain history first. The governing constants are recorded below.

constants for yaduf-fahag:
BUDGETS = {
    "kelix": 528,
    "briwyn": 734,
}

# Lanternsearch — Environments

The nightly reindex runs in three environments: dev, staging, and prod. Dev reindexes a sampled corpus and finishes in minutes; staging mirrors prod's full corpus but writes to a shadow cluster. Prod kicks off at 02:10 local and typically completes before 05:00. If the job overruns, check the ingest queue depth before restarting — a restart mid-merge can corrupt shard aliases. Each environment reads its own config overlay at job start. The prod overlay currently in effect is shown below.

config for kajeg-kahog:
WENIX_LOG_LEVEL=debug
WENIX_METRICS_HOST=metrics.wenix.qirvansys.corp
WENIX_POOL_SIZE=4